Your 10-second TikTok and your 10-minute YouTube video need opposite strategies. Most creators use the same payoff placement everywhere. Big mistake.

The Payoff Placement Rule solves this.

The Payoff Placement Rule

Short Content (Under 60 seconds)

Lead with the payoff. Your hook IS the main insight.

Example structure:

- "Here's how I gained 50K followers in 30 days"

- Quick context (10 seconds)

- Supporting details

Medium Content (1-5 minutes)

Payoff at the 30-40% mark. Build context first, then deliver.

Example structure:

- Hook with promise

- Setup the problem

- PAYOFF HERE

- Examples and proof

Long Content (5+ minutes)

Delay the payoff until 60-70% through. The journey IS the value.

Example structure:

- Hook

- Story/context

- Build tension

- More context

- PAYOFF HERE

- Wrap up

The Attention Drop Data

Scroll depth research shows where people bail:

- 15 seconds: 50% gone

- 1 minute: 70% gone  

- 3 minutes: 85% gone

Match your payoff to who's still watching.

Diagnosis Tool

If engagement drops after your hook, you're burying payoffs too deep.

If people engage but don't follow, you're giving payoffs too early.

The Decision Matrix

Front-load when:

- Platform favors short content

- Audience wants quick wins

- You have low follower count

Back-load when:

- Building authority

- Educational content

- Loyal audience base

Most creators get this backwards. They bury gold in long content and rush insights in short content.

Position your payoff based on attention span, and watch engagement soar.
